Where amoeba eye spots are present?

Amoeba typically do not have eye spots, as they are single-celled organisms that lack complex sensory organs. Instead, they rely on other mechanisms, such as chemotaxis, to detect and respond to their environment.

How would the contractile vacuole of a freshwatee amoeba respond is the organism was placed in seawater?

If a freshwater amoeba is placed in seawater, the contractile vacuole would likely decrease its activity or stop functioning altogether. This is because seawater is hypertonic compared to the amoeba's internal environment, leading to water loss from the cell. As a result, the amoeba would not need to expel excess water, and the contractile vacuole's role in osmoregulation would become less critical. Ultimately, the organism may struggle to survive in the saline environment.


Why would an Amoeba die if placed in salt water?

Freshwater amoeba in salt water will have a higher solute content outside of the amoeba. The water in the amoeba will want to move out of the amoeba and into the environment. This will cause the amoeba to shrivel and die.

What is the life process of a single celled amoeba?

A single-celled amoeba carries out essential life processes such as obtaining nutrients through phagocytosis, reproducing asexually by binary fission, and expelling waste through exocytosis. It also has the ability to respond to its environment through chemotaxis, enabling it to move toward or away from stimuli.


What is the habitatof an amoeba?

Amoeba live in mud and water of ponds and ditches. Really, they can live in any kind of still water environment.
